Senhor Do Bonfim vs Lawrence, Ma Climate & Distance Between

Usa flag
  • The distance between Senhor Do Bonfim, Brazil and Lawrence, Ma, Usa is approximately 6,718 km or 4,174 mi.
  • To reach Senhor Do Bonfim in this distance one would set out from Lawrence, Ma bearing 144.6° or SE and follow the great circles arc to approach Senhor Do Bonfim bearing 154.5° or SSE .
  • Senhor Do Bonfim has a tropical wet and dry/ savanna climate with dry winters (Aw) whereas Lawrence, Ma has a hot summer continental climate with no dry season (Dfa).
  • Senhor Do Bonfim is in or near the tropical very dry forest biome whereas Lawrence, Ma is in or near the cool temperate wet forest biome.
  • The average annual temperature is 14 °C (25.2°F) warmer.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 22.1 °C (39.8°F) less in Senhor Do Bonfim. The continentality subtype is truly hyperoceanic as opposed to subcontinental.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 236.1 mm (9.3 in) less which is equivalent to 236.1 l/m² (5.79 US gal/ft²) or 2,361,000 l/ha (252,407 US gal/ac) less. About 7/9 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 25.7° higher in Senhor Do Bonfim than in Lawrence, Ma.
